We pride ourselves on the high quality of our properties. We also like to comply with the ever-increasing regulation of the Private Rental Housing Sector and we keep up with industry best practice.

  • HMO Licences from Cheltenham Borough Council, Bristol City Council and Oxford City Council, required for houses with 3 or more floors and 5 tenants.

  • Gas safety certificates (annual check required).

  • Electrical Installations certificates

  • Fire Alarm checks; our mains wired inter-connected are tested annually

  • Fire extinguisher checks (annual)

  • Emergency lighting testing (in all HMOs and checked annually)

  • Portable Appliance Testing checks (annual)

Insurance

Honor Properties provide full buildings insurance to all of our houses and we try to ensure our properties are as secure as possible. However, we do not insure your possessions, we do recommend you arrange your own separate insurance cover.

Utilities

Student packages in Cheltenham includes Gas, Electric and Water up to an agreed allowance. We encourage you to use the utilities responsibly to benefit the environment and your pocket!

It is rare for students to exceed the allowance.

Students or under 22yrs of age only

Guarantor Agreement Form

Your parent, guardian or a limited company must complete this form. It is an undertaking to pay your rent, your share of household expenses, your share of damages or of the rent should a Tenancy member fail to or is unable to pay. The Guarantors' obligation expires once all your commitments under the Tenancy Agreement are satisfied. We must receive a completed form before you take up residence.

Tenancy Agreement

The form of agreement you are being asked to sign is a 'Tenancy in Common'. This means that your group represents a single tenant entity. You are each jointly and individually responsible for the whole agreement. You share responsibility for household bills, the cost of any damages and for ensuring that we receive all the rent due from the Tenancy. You must all sign the contract before any of you may move in.

Standing Order Mandate

This form must be completed and returned to us by the person from whose bank account rental payments will be deducted. We will check the form and then post it to the bank for you. We must receive the first rental payment on the commencement date of the Tenancy Agreement. The norm is a monthly deduction, though, if you wish, you may choose to pay in three instalments to coincide with the college terms.

Inventory

An inventory is carried out at the beginning and end of the Tenancy. We use a independant inventory company for an unbiased and transparent report. You will be asked to agree the contents and sign the inventory before you move in. We have insurance for fittings and contents, however this does not cover wilful damage or unreasonable wear and tear. You will be expected to meet the cost of breakages. All bedroom doors have individual locks, you will be given one key that operates public door locks in the house and one just for your room. Insurance for high value items like PC's is recommended via your own home contents insurance policy.
